What you'll see and do

  1. Along Trans Canada West Bound View Point

    15 minutes here

  2. Lake Louise Visitor Information Centre

    Check Out the Visitor Center for more Accurate Planning

    5 minutes here

  3. Lake Louise

    Lake Louise Shore Bus Parking

    90 minutes here

  4. Moraine Lake

    Explore one of the most iconic lakes in Canada. Guests may walk to the Rockpile viewpoint for the famous postcard view of Moraine Lake and the Valley of the Ten Peaks.

    90 minutes here · Admission included

  5. View point and Point of Interest.

    15 minutes here
